Personal Description:

I am a freelance pianist based in Sheffield specialising in accompaniment and contemporary music. I hold two degrees from the University of Sheffield, and regularly accompany singers and instrumentalists, most recently performing at the Crucible Theatre in Sheffield, London's Pleasance Theatre and Leeds Playhouse, in addition to more regular programming at various venues around Sheffield. I also have experience working with certain special educational needs. I take a holistic and mindful approach to teaching and am friendly and encouraging, seeking to motivate you to help discover your full musical potential. Please get in touch!

Tutoring Experience:

I have been teaching since 2013, with students developing into able, knowledgeable and self-motivated pianists and music theorists. I have also ran music workshops for theatres and led seminars at Sheffield University, so am comfortable with a range of tuition. Additionally, my students have a 100% pass rate.

Tutoring Approach:

I specialise in piano and music theory tuition, and can additionally tutor music theory and accompaniment. I combine disciplines within lessons; for example, if you wished to learn piano and theory to complement each other (I recommend this approach to learning piano). I am flexible on teaching style - if a pupil wished to learn for their own enjoyment rather than to pursue grades, I am happy to teach in this manner, just as I am with pupils looking to complete ABRSM grades. Additionally, I tutor beginner-intermediate jazz theory, Bach chorale harmony (for A Level) and aspects of A Level Music - please contact me to discuss your specific needs!
